Smashbox’s Be Legendary Lipsticks are new for Spring/Summer 2012.
Smashbox's Be Legendary Lipstick
There are 22 shades, from neutrals to brights to deeps and they also come into a variety of textures from mattes to creams to shimmers. Smashbox also added shea butter and antioxidants Vitamin A and E for the creamy lipsticks. The shea butter adds creaminess and moisturization properties and the essential vitamins act as antioxidants and therefore can protect the lips. The matte shades also contains Vitamins A and E.

Obsessive Compulsive Cosmetics has finally opened a retail location in NYC. For all you Lip Tar fans, you can now find OCC on the Lower East Side at 174 Ludlow Street, between Houston & Stanton.
Inside!
Here is some more information on the new Flagship:
“OCC chose the Lower East Side because it has really become the true hub of all things creative and artistic coming out of New York. The neighborhood’s latest renaissance is producing cutting edge design fashion, designers, salons and art galleries, and that’s where OCC needs to be.” David Klasfeld, CEO/Creative Director, OCC
Walking into the flagship store you will see an array of makeup in bold and dramatic colours with pops of neon and saturated pastels, radiating from every corner. Professional Makeup Artists are standing by to offer private consultations, makeup applications, and will even show you how to perfect airbrush makeup. Customers will not want to miss OCC’s Mixing Bar where they can custom create their perfect shade, or recreate their favorite colour. Gone are the days anyone has to live without their favorite discontinued beauty product! With over 36 shades of Lip Tars, highly pigmented loose eyeshadows, and an array of vibrant nail polishes, OCC’s flagship store is sure to become the next beauty haven for any makeup artist or beauty buff.

It’s a lip creme actually! I’m talking about the new Soft Matte Lip Cremes from NYX Cosmetics. This is the last part of my mini haul. These products came out earlier this year and there has been a lot of buzz surrounding these. The Lip Cremes come in packaging similar to the typical lip gloss with matte, rubberized caps and the doe foot applicator. The lip cremes are supposed to be more pigmented than a lip gloss but more moisturizing than a matte lipstick. These come in 11 colours and I paid $4.50 each from beautyjoint.com. What a steal! These products are similar to the Stila Long Wear Liquid Lip Color.
